Output 91daa23edbbfc94c4aa6c046b7aea147883f65d3bc86af3bc13098536821afd6:1

value
3605214
script pubkey
OP_0 OP_PUSHBYTES_20 b7c0c698797e5ccb309721812be3924bd511e6a4
address
bc1qklqvdxre0ewvkvyhyxqjhcujf023re4ydqgupv
transaction
91daa23edbbfc94c4aa6c046b7aea147883f65d3bc86af3bc13098536821afd6